Coughlin rallied from elimination, winning the final two games to defeat Tunkhannock 3-2 in Wyoming Valley Conference boys volleyball Monday.

Tunkhannock won the opener 25-12, but Coughlin rallied for a 25-18 win in the second game. Tunkhannock then posted a 25-18 win before Coughlin came back in the fourth and fifth game to win 25-23 and 15-11.

Kyle Williams led Coughlin with 13 kills, 11 assists and three blocks. Derek Whitesell added six kills, five blocks and three assists. Nick Werkeiser had six kills, three blocks and seven assists.

Avery Billings had 10 kills, six blocks and four aces for Tunkhannock. Paul Binner added 11 assists, five kills and two digs. Evan Turner had seven kills, six blocks and five aces.

North Pocono 3,

Hanover Area 0

James Ildefonso had 10 points and nine kills as North Pocono defeated Hanover Area 25-7, 25-12, 25-3.

Colin Coles (7 kills, 6 digs) and Jonathan Haikes (17 assists, 8 digs) also contributed to the victory.

Kyle Baranosky had three blocks and two kills for Hanover Area. Manny Adams had two points and an ace. Will Kauffman had a block and an assist.

Nanticoke 3,

Lake-Lehman 0

Luke Butczynski (four aces, eight kills, one dig), Justin Casey (six aces, six kills, four blocks) and Alec Divers (three aces, two kills, 15 assists, two blocks, one dig) led the Trojans to a 25-8, 25-11, 25-10 sweep.

Andrew Jubis (one service point, two kills, two digs, two blocks) and Sean Sabaluski (three service points, one kill, two digs, two blocks) led the Black Knights.

BOYS TRACK

Meyers 103,

Northwest 47

Meyers won all 18 events on the way to a victory.

Nazir Dunell won the 110 hurdles and 100 dash. Namir Murphy was first in the discus and shot put. Je’Vondrea McClair was a triple winners, sweeping the jumping competition.

GIRLS TRACK

Northwest 103,

Meyers 40

Cecelia Hunington (800, 1,600) and Kennedy Maclean (javelin, shot put) were double winners for Northwest.

Meyers’ Ilequa Adams won the 300 and 100 hurdles.

BOYS TENNIS

Dallas 3,

MMI Prep 2

Alex DeRome won at No. 3 singles and Dallas swept the doubles competition to edge MMI Prep.

Jonathan Smith and Evan Spear were singles winners for Prep.
